I was under the impression that it was
generally $2,500 and in some states $5,000. I also was aware that for vandalism and in some states (wasn't sure which) hail and high winds would
be a $5,000 deductible. I was NOT aware that in a list of certain states the deductible is not any of those - but it is 5% of the coverage amount.
In some cases, this is a very large difference. For example, the claim submitted for the roof damage for 1426 Chickasaw Blvd in OK, the deductible was $8,352.00. This is a handy piece of information when considering whether or not to submit a claim.
